Directions
-
Line a 9-inch pie plate with the lower crust and set aside.
-
Pick over the gooseberries and then cook, with the water, for 5 to 10 minutes, or until tender.
-
Combine the rest of the ingredients, blending well, and add to the gooseberries, mixing well.
-
Cook, stirring constantly, until thickened.
-
Remove from the heat and let cool.
-
Preheat the oven, while the berry mixture cools, to 450 Degrees F (232&# 194;°C).
-
When the filling is
-
cool ,
-
pour into the pie plate and
-
add the top crust, adjusting and sealing the two crusts together.
-
Bake in the hot oven, 450 Degrees F (232ðC)., for 10 minutes.
-
Reduce the heat to 350 Degrees F (177ðC).
-
and cook for another 35 minutes or until done.
-
Cool to room temperature before serving
